Walk to Monte León's penguin colony

Cross 2.5 kilometers of open steppe to a viewpoint over a major Magellanic penguin breeding colony.

Cross steppe before the Atlantic colony appears

Tens of thousands of Magellanic penguin pairs use Monte León's coast for nesting and molting during the breeding season.

The trail keeps visitors above the colony and makes the transition from dry grassland to marine life part of the experience.

Q01When is the colony active?

The park lists the main viewing season from October through April, with timing changing across nesting and molting.

Q02How long is the walk?

The official route is 2.5 kilometers each way across exposed steppe and is rated medium difficulty.
